Andrew Wilkins Accused Of Crash That Killed James Menard Police have identified a 59-year-old Hampden County man as the victim in an alleged drunk driving crash last week.  James Menard, of Chicopee, was killed on Thursday, July 25, after another driver crashed into his car along Memorial Drive in Chicopee, pinning him inside, the Hampden District Attorney's Office said. A passenger in Menard's car suffered minor injuries in the crash. Man Who Crashed Car Into Sleeping Homeless Man Pleads Guilty, Faces More Charges A driver has pleaded guilty to charges stemming from an incident in which he seriously injured a homeless person when he crashed a vehicle into the bus stop where the man was sleeping. He is also facing related charges in Worcester and Hampden counties. On Monday, March 1, Christopher Durham, 26, of Northampton, pleaded guilty to leaving the scene of personal injury, leaving the scene of property damage, negligent operation of a motor vehicle, failure to stop for police, and driving on a suspended license, the Northwestern District Attorney’s Office said.
